When thinking about getting a cargo container, choosing for utilized ones can supply numerous advantages:
1. Cost-Effectiveness
Used freight containers are significantly cheaper than brand-new ones, making them an affordable option for organizations and individuals looking to save.
2. Sustainability
Buying used containers promotes recycling and decreases need for new production, contributing favorably to ecological sustainability.
3. Immediate Availability
Used containers are typically easily available, enabling quick acquisition, while brand-new containers might require longer preparation.
4. Toughness
Cargo containers are developed to endure extreme conditions, indicating that an utilized container can still offer substantial durability and dependability.
5. Adaptability
The compact size of an 8-foot container enables different applications, from storage to conversion into mobile workplaces or workshops.

2. What should I examine before buying a used container?
Check for rust, structural integrity, door performance, and total cleanliness. A comprehensive evaluation can prevent future headaches.
3. Can I personalize an utilized freight container?
Yes! Many business provide modification alternatives, enabling you to modify the container according to your specific needs. This can consist of adding windows, doors, insulation, and more.
4. Are there any permits needed for putting a cargo container on my residential or commercial property?
Permit requirements vary by place. It's important to contact local zoning laws and regulations before putting a container on your residential or commercial property.
5. What are the benefits of using a freight container for storage?
Cargo containers provide weather condition resistance, security, mobility, and scalability, making them an excellent choice for storage solutions.
